Ingredients

  • 1 pound dried black beans
  • 1 large onion, chopped
  • 5 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 green bell pepper, chopped
  • 1 red bell pepper, chopped
  • 1 jalapeno pepper, seeded and minced
  • 1 tablespoon cumin
  • 1 tablespoon chili powder
  • 1 teaspoon smoked paprika
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
  • 4 cups vegetable broth
  • 2 cups water
  • 2 cups long-grain brown rice
  • 1/4 cup chopped fresh cilantro

Equipment

  • Crockpot
  • Cutting board
  • Knife
  • Measuring cups and spoons
  • Large spoon

Method

  1. Rinse the black beans and pick out any debris or stones. Place the beans in a large bowl and cover with water. Let soak overnight or for at least 8 hours.
  2. Drain the beans and rinse again. Add the beans to the crockpot.
  3. Add the onion, garlic, bell peppers, jalapeno pepper, cumin, chili powder, smoked paprika, salt, and black pepper to the crockpot.
  4. Pour in the vegetable broth and water. Stir to combine.
  5. Cover the crockpot and cook on low for 6 hours.
  6. After 6 hours, add the rice to the crockpot. Stir to combine.
  7. Cook on low for an additional 2 hours, or until the rice is tender and the beans are cooked through.
  8. Stir in the cilantro and serve.

Notes

  • You can use canned black beans instead of dried beans if you prefer. Simply drain and rinse the beans and add them to the crockpot along with the other ingredients.
  • If you don't have a crockpot, you can make this recipe on the stovetop. Simply follow the same instructions, but cook the beans and vegetables in a large pot over medium heat for approximately 2 hours. Add the rice and continue to cook until the rice is tender.
  • You can adjust the spice level of this recipe by adding more or less jalapeno pepper or chili powder.
